subject: Rummy

This may sound odd, but I thought I would post this.  I have one child who
has trouble concentrating and gets mixed up when needed to do several things
at once in order to do a project.  Like writing a paper.  You need to gather
info, write notes, make an outline and so on in a particular order.  My
Jeremy, who is ADHD, has a hard time with this.  He also has a hard time with
ABC order when looking it up in a dictionary or remembering that P comes
after D.  So I discovered something that is helping him.  We play card game
called Rummy.  With this game he is forced to concentrate, put cards in
color, picture, letters and number order.  He has to look at all his opponets
cards to make decisions as to whether to go on looking for a certain play
or quit and go to something else.  He also has to remember what other
players have picked up and kept in order to decide what to throw away.  I
found that it is helping him learn concentration and the other things quite
well.  He is also learning to accept help from others more easily.  I know
this is not the same thing as school, but the concept of teaching him and
being able to help him understand that he can do it is really helping his
self esteem along with actually forcing him to concentrate and follow a
designated order of things.  Thought I would bring this out.
